KINDNESS POWERPOINT

This presentation opened discussions about what it means to be kind and why it is important using the book "Have You Filled a Bucket Today?". In 1st grade, students filled in worksheets with 3 ways they can show kindness. In 2nd grade students classified and discussed actions that are examples of bucket filling (kindness) and bucket dipping (unkindness).
